The Rasmalai Cake, with its layers of sponge cake soaked in the rich, aromatic flavors of cardamom and saffron, mirrors the traditional Indian dish, rasmalai. Each bite is a symphony of textures and tastes, combining the softness of the cake with the creamy richness of rasmalai, adorned with pistachios and rose petals.
